Cochrane House, Truesdales, Ickenham, Uxbridge, UB10 is a residential building located on Truesdales, Ickenham, Uxbridge, UB10. It is the 380th largest building in the UB10 area.
It contains 31 flats and the most common type of property is a modern flat built after 1980.
The average house value is £278,876. Sales values have decreased in the last 12 months by 3.3% and Rental values have increased by 1.4%.
Property sale values range from £267,931 for a leasehold flat, with 2 bedrooms split across 678 square feet of gross internal area and has a balcony to £348,650 for a leasehold flat, with 2 bedrooms split across 711 square feet of gross internal area and has no outside space.
Average £/ft2 for properties in Cochrane House, Truesdales, Ickenham, Uxbridge, UB10 is £387/ft2.
Properties achieve a rental yield of between 5.5% and 6.2%, and rental values range from £1,392 to £1,600 per month.
The last sale was 25 Aug 2023 for £190,000 and since then the market in the area has decreased by -3.3%. The building has had a total of 4 sales since 1995.
Cochrane House, Truesdales, Ickenham, Uxbridge, UB10 has seen 4 sales in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
